This is the third consecutive year that Professor Nguyen Dinh Duc, from An Phu ward, Kinh Mon town (Hai Duong), has been ranked among the world's top 10,000 scientists.
Professor, Doctor of Science Nguyen Dinh Duc
Vietnam has 5 people in the top 10,000 scientists in the world recently announced by the American magazine PLoS Biology, including Professor, Doctor of Science Nguyen Dinh Duc (born in 1963, from An Phu ward, Kinh Mon), Head of the Department of Undergraduate and Postgraduate Training, Hanoi National University.
Professor Duc is the leader among the five scientists in the top 10,000 with a ranking of 5,949 in the world and 96th in the world in the field of Engineering. This is the third consecutive year that the professor has been in the top 10,000 scientists in the world.
This ranking was researched by a group of leading scientists from Stanford University (USA) and published in the journal PLoS Biology. The group of scientists used the Scopus database from 1960 to August 2021 to filter from more than 7 million scientists to select the top 100,000 most influential people and then select the top 10,000 scientists. Scientists around the world are divided into 22 scientific fields and 176 sub-fields (fields/specialties).
